About
Slack is the default team-communication layer for startups: channels, threads, and a deep app ecosystem that connects your other tools. The free tier is capable but caps searchable history, which is exactly what a growing team hits first. Startup and partner offers typically discount Pro or Business+ by roughly 25% to 30%, redeemed through accelerators and perk marketplaces.
Because the discount rides partner channels rather than a public self-serve program, the practical move is to run the free tier until history limits or admin controls force an upgrade, then apply whatever partner offer you have access to.

Tactical tips
- Tip 1.Stay on free until searchable history or admin controls actually block you, most early teams do fine for a while.
- Tip 2.The discount is partner-gated, so check your accelerator list before paying list price.
- Tip 3.Set a channel-naming convention early, it is the cheapest thing that keeps Slack usable at scale.
